Learning new facts can change LLM behaviour
TL:DR: I use synthetic document fine-tuning to train an LLM to believe that in 2027 ‘long-horizon’ frontier LLMs count as moral persons. I find the model scores highly on measures of belief depth, and that prompting alone is also effective. Furthermore, I find this new belief can have substantial consequences on downstream behaviour, although this is highly context-dependent.
